The Mysterious Math Homework

Displayed before the virtual audience was a deceptively simple question:

“There are 49 dogs signed up to compete in the dog show. There are 36 more small dogs than large dogs signed up to compete. How many small dogs are signed up to compete?” A query that appeared straightforward at first glance soon unraveled into a labyrinth of confusion.

The Misdirection: The Illusion of Simplicity In The Homework

At first glance, the solution seemed apparent—36 small dogs. Yet, this conclusion belied the intricacies embedded within the problem’s wording. It was not the answer!
